Where is the 915 Area Code Located?
If you are wondering where is 915 area code, look toward the great state of Texas. Specifically, this code covers the far western part of the state. It is famous for serving the bustling city of El Paso and its surrounding communities. When you search for 915 area code texas, you will find that it encompasses a beautiful desert landscape near the border. Many people ask where is the 915 area code because they want to know if they are dealing with a local business or a long-distance caller. It is primarily centered in El Paso County.

Understanding the 915 Area Code Time Zone
Knowing the 915 area code time zone is very helpful, especially when you are planning to call someone. This region operates primarily on Mountain Time. Because El Paso sits on the border, it follows the same time as much of the American Southwest. Keep this in mind so you do not accidentally call someone in the middle of the night! Quick Facts Table: 915 Area Code
| Fact Category | Details |
| Primary Location | El Paso, Texas, USA |
| Time Zone | Mountain Time (MT) |
| State | Texas |
| Country | United States |
| Known For | El Paso, Fort Bliss, Border Region |

Tips for Handling Unknown Numbers
It is smart to be careful with any unknown number, even if you know what the 915 area code is. If you get a suspicious call, do not share personal information like your address or bank details. Use your phone’s built-in tools to block numbers that bother you. Also, remember that scammers can sometimes hide their true location by “spoofing” numbers. Just because a call says it is from the 915 area code does not mean the person is actually in Texas. Stay alert, trust your gut, and always prioritize your personal safety when using your phone.
